Where training compliance actually bites in events

1 per 250 attendees
NFPA crowd manager ratio
NFPA 101 requires an additional certified crowd manager for every 250 people at an assembly gathering, meaning larger events need multiple trained staff, not just one.
1,000+ attendees
Threshold triggering mandatory training
Many jurisdictions following the International Fire Code require at least one properly trained crowd manager on site for any venue or event hosting 1,000 people or more.
70% to pass
Typical crowd manager certification exam
Crowd manager courses commonly require passing a certification exam, often around 70 percent correct, and venues need proof every staff member on the floor actually passed, not just enrolled.

How many crowd managers does an event need?

NFPA 101 requires an additional certified crowd manager for every 250 attendees at an assembly event, and many jurisdictions mandate at least one trained crowd manager for any event of 1,000 or more people. isolved Learn & Grow tracks certified staff against your expected attendance for every event.

Do bar staff at events need alcohol server certification?

Most jurisdictions require or strongly recommend responsible beverage service training for any staff serving alcohol at an event. Learn & Grow tracks server certification status separately from crowd management training so both requirements are covered and documented.
